Erythrodes Tridax

Redstem, scientifically known as Erythrodes tridax, is a unique and resilient plant native to the arid regions of South America. This flowering plant is characterized by its striking red stems and small, clustered blooms that add a vibrant touch to its natural habitat. Despite its beauty, Redstem is often overlooked due to its modest size and subtle appearance. It thrives in harsh conditions, making it a symbol of endurance in the plant kingdom. Its ecological importance and aesthetic appeal have sparked growing interest among botanists and nature enthusiasts alike.
